Differences between revisions 1 and 100 (spanning 99 versions)
Revision 1 as of 2014-06-14 08:12:20
Size: 2743
Comment:
Revision 100 as of 2023-09-04 23:30:45
Size: 3927
Editor: buildqa
Comment:
Deletions are marked like this. Additions are marked like this.
Line 1: Line 1:
<<TableOfContents>> ## page was renamed from QuickInstall
Line 3: Line 3:
== FreeSurfer System Requirements ==
'''Summary of Requirements:'''<<BR>>
Operating System: Linux, Mac OS X, Windows (via !VirtualBox)<<BR>>
Processor Speed: 2GHz at least<<BR>>
RAM: 4GB at least (8GB recommended)<<BR>>
Graphics card: 3D with its own graphics memory & accelerated OpenGL drivers<<BR>>
Install's Disk space usage: 8.5GB<<BR>>
Typical subject size: 370MB<<BR>>
Tutorial dataset size: 18GB<<BR>>
Other requirements: Matlab (to run FS-FAST)
= FreeSurfer Download and Install =
Line 14: Line 5:
== Download ==
'''Important:''' It is essential to process all your subjects with the same version of !FreeSurfer, on the same OS platform and vendor, and to be completely safe, even the same version of the OS.
=== Latest Version 7 Release is 7.4.1 (June 2023) ===
Line 17: Line 7:
== Freesurfer 5.3 stable release ==
Please refer to the ReleaseNotes page for per-release information.
Public links to the Freesurfer v7 release downloads and installation instructions are on the release 7 downloads page [[rel7downloads|7.X_releases]]. Please note that Linux RPM/DEB and MacOS installer packages are available. We also provide a [[attachment:installFS_demo.mp4|step-by-step installation demo video]] for MacOS.
Line 20: Line 9:
||'''OS''' || '''Platform''' || '''Version''' || '''Release Date''' || '''Download''' || '''Size''' ||
|| Linux || CentOS 6 x86_64 (64b)|| stable v5.3.0 ||15 May 2013 || [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Linux-centos6_x86_64-stable-pub-v5.3.0.tar.gz|freesurfer-Linux-centos6_x86_64-stable-pub-v5.3.0.tar.gz]]||4.2G||
|| Linux || CentOS 4 x86_64 (64b)|| stable v5.3.0 ||15 May 2013 || [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Linux-centos4_x86_64-stable-pub-v5.3.0.tar.gz|freesurfer-Linux-centos4_x86_64-stable-pub-v5.3.0.tar.gz]]||4.0G||
|| Linux || CentOS 4 (32b)|| stable v5.3.0 ||15 May 2013|| [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Linux-centos4-stable-pub-v5.3.0.tar.gz|freesurfer-Linux-centos4-stable-pub-v5.3.0.tar.gz]]|| 3.8G ||
|| Mac || Lion OX X 10.7 (64b Intel) || stable v5.3.0 || 15 May 2013 || [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Darwin-lion-stable-pub-v5.3.0.dmg|freesurfer-Darwin-lion-stable-pub-v5.3.0.dmg]] || 3.5G ||
|| Mac || !SnowLeopard OS X 10.6 (32b Intel) || stable v5.3.0 || 15 May 2013 || [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Darwin-snowleopard-i686-stable-pub-v5.3.0.dmg|freesurfer-Darwin-snowleopard-i686-stable-pub-v5.3.0.dmg]] || 3.2G ||
|| Virtualbox || Xubuntu 12.04 || stable v5.3.0 || 15 Aug 2013 || [[ftp://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/5.3.0/freesurfer-Virtualbox-linux-x86-stable-pub-v5.3-full.vdi.gz|freesurfer-Virtualbox-linux-x86-stable-pub-v5.3-full.vdi.gz]] || 9.0G ||
If you have not yet upgraded to Freesurfer version 7, you can read about and compare versions 7 and 6 in the ReleaseNotes.
Line 28: Line 11:
== Installation ==
Please select the instructions for the type you downloaded (and be sure to come back to this page afterwards):
 * [[LinuxInstall|Linux Installation]]
Martinos users should visit InternalFreeSurferDistributions for instructions on how to use pre-installed !FreeSurfer distributions.
Line 32: Line 13:
 * [[MacOsInstall|Mac OS X Installation]] Freesurfer is also available pre-installed in a VM (virtual machine) image hosted by the open source [[https://www.virtualbox.org/|Virtual Box]] application from Oracle systems. Virtual Box VM's run on most any Windows, Mac and Linux machine powered by Intel processors. The Virtual Box image can be downloaded from [[rel7downloads|Freesurfer 7.X releases]] and instructions to setup the VM are under [[https://surfer.nmr.mgh.harvard.edu/fswiki/VM_67 | Freesurfer VirtualBox]]. For a less portable, i.e., Windows only, setup see the instructions to install and run Freesurfer on Ubuntu Linux using the Windows Subsystem for Linux
[[https://surfer.nmr.mgh.harvard.edu/fswiki/FS7_wsl_ubuntu|Freesurfer WSL2]] Please note that WSL2 requires an additional install of a 3rd party X-server on the Windows host in order to view images in Freeview (which is not needed when using Virtual Box).<<BR>>
Line 34: Line 16:
 * [[Installation/FreeSurferVirtualImage|FreeSurfer Virtual Image Installation using VirtualBox]] === Previous Version 6 Release (Jan 2017) ===

Freesurfer v6 release downloads and installation instructions are [[rel6downloads|here]].

'''''Important Note:''' When processing a group of subjects for your study, it is essential to process all your subjects with the same version of !FreeSurfer, on the same OS platform and vendor, and for safety, even the same version of the OS. While we continue to work to ensure that results match across platforms, there are none-the-less system-level libraries that are OS dependent. An exception to this rule is that you may view and edit files across any platform or version, and run some post-processing tools (outside the recon-all stream) if you check with us first (for instance you may run the longitudinal processing with newer versions).''

=== Other Versions ===

'''Development Version:''' Daily builds of the !FreeSurfer development branch can be downloaded from [[https://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er/dev|here]].

'''Older Releases:''' Previous releases of !FreeSurfer can be downloaded from [[https://surfer.nmr.mgh.harvard.edu/pub/dist/freesurfer|here]].

'''Freeview:''' For instructions on how to update Freeview, !FreeSurfer's visualization app, visit the following page: [[UpdateFreeview|Updating Freeview]].

== License ==
A license key must be obtained to make the !FreeSurfer tools operational. Obtaining a license is free and comes in the form of a license.txt file. Once you obtain the license.txt key file, copy it to your !FreeSurfer installation directory. This is also the location defined by the '''{{{FREESURFER_HOME}}}''' environment variable.

[[https://surfer.nmr.mgh.harvard.edu/registration.html|Follow this link to obtain a license key.]]

== Additional Resources ==

[[https://surfer.nmr.mgh.harvard.edu/fswiki/Tutorials|Try our tutorials]]

[[https://surfer.nmr.mgh.harvard.edu/fswiki/CourseDescription|Sign up for a FreeSurfer course]]

[[https://surfer.nmr.mgh.harvard.edu/fswiki/FreeSurferSupport|Join the FreeSurfer mailing list, ask a question, or view the archives]]

{{attachment:openneuro_badge.svg}} A free and open platform that can be used to run !FreeSurfer. For more information, [[https://surfer.nmr.mgh.harvard.edu/fswiki/OpenNeuro|click here]].

FreeSurfer Download and Install

Latest Version 7 Release is 7.4.1 (June 2023)

Public links to the Freesurfer v7 release downloads and installation instructions are on the release 7 downloads page 7.X_releases. Please note that Linux RPM/DEB and MacOS installer packages are available. We also provide a step-by-step installation demo video for MacOS.

If you have not yet upgraded to Freesurfer version 7, you can read about and compare versions 7 and 6 in the ReleaseNotes.

Martinos users should visit InternalFreeSurferDistributions for instructions on how to use pre-installed FreeSurfer distributions.

Freesurfer is also available pre-installed in a VM (virtual machine) image hosted by the open source Virtual Box application from Oracle systems. Virtual Box VM's run on most any Windows, Mac and Linux machine powered by Intel processors. The Virtual Box image can be downloaded from Freesurfer 7.X releases and instructions to setup the VM are under Freesurfer VirtualBox. For a less portable, i.e., Windows only, setup see the instructions to install and run Freesurfer on Ubuntu Linux using the Windows Subsystem for Linux Freesurfer WSL2 Please note that WSL2 requires an additional install of a 3rd party X-server on the Windows host in order to view images in Freeview (which is not needed when using Virtual Box).

Previous Version 6 Release (Jan 2017)

Freesurfer v6 release downloads and installation instructions are here.

Important Note: When processing a group of subjects for your study, it is essential to process all your subjects with the same version of FreeSurfer, on the same OS platform and vendor, and for safety, even the same version of the OS. While we continue to work to ensure that results match across platforms, there are none-the-less system-level libraries that are OS dependent. An exception to this rule is that you may view and edit files across any platform or version, and run some post-processing tools (outside the recon-all stream) if you check with us first (for instance you may run the longitudinal processing with newer versions).

Other Versions

Development Version: Daily builds of the FreeSurfer development branch can be downloaded from here.

Older Releases: Previous releases of FreeSurfer can be downloaded from here.

Freeview: For instructions on how to update Freeview, FreeSurfer's visualization app, visit the following page: Updating Freeview.

License

A license key must be obtained to make the FreeSurfer tools operational. Obtaining a license is free and comes in the form of a license.txt file. Once you obtain the license.txt key file, copy it to your FreeSurfer installation directory. This is also the location defined by the FREESURFER_HOME environment variable.

Follow this link to obtain a license key.

Additional Resources

Try our tutorials

Sign up for a FreeSurfer course

Join the FreeSurfer mailing list, ask a question, or view the archives

openneuro_badge.svg A free and open platform that can be used to run FreeSurfer. For more information, click here.

DownloadAndInstall (last edited 2025-08-21 10:57:32 by JacksonNolan)